JOINT BASE LEWIS-McCHORD, Wash. - Command Chief Warrant Officer 5 Nelligan (left) and Command Sgt. Maj. Wayne Brewster (right) stand with top U.S. Army Reserve Soldier, Spc. Sebastian Groothuis, assigned to 7404th Troop Medical Clinic out of Cedar Rapids, Iowa. Groothuis was selected as the top enlisted Soldier at the Army Reserve Medical Command level, and will go forward in June to compete at the U.S. Army Reserve Command level competition to be held at Fort Bragg, North Carolina June 23-28, 2019. The Best Warrior Competition recognizes Soldiers who demonstrate commitment to the Army values, embody the Warrior Ethos and represent the force of the future.
